# InkLedger Environments

InkLedger, our PDF invoice renderer, runs in three environments: dev, staging, and production. Each environment has its own font cache, template bucket, and render queue. New team members should verify staging parity before promoting any template change. Please read each setting carefully before editing anything. The staging environment currently uses the following configuration values.

deployment values, yadup-tajof:
oliath:
  log_level: debug
  metrics_host: metrics.oliath.zemvarlabs.internal
  pool_size: 4

## Artifact Signing — SDK Parity Notes (Weekly Sync)

Kestrel SDK for Android reached parity with the Swift client this sprint: offline queueing, batched telemetry, and retry semantics now match. Both SDKs ship as signed artifacts from the same pipeline. Remaining gap: background sync throttling, targeted next sprint. Verify both release bundles before tagging. Both artifacts validate against the shared signing key below.

signing key of kawig-fafog = bky19_6Fypv1qws7J8qJtaYjX

**Ticket: Forgecrate factories drift from schema.** The Forgecrate test-data factory library is generating records missing the new `tier_code` field added to the Marigold billing schema last sprint. Roughly forty suites pass only because assertions skip unknown fields, so coverage is misleading. Proposal: regenerate factory definitions from the schema snapshot nightly and fail CI on drift. Owner needed at this week's sync; estimate is two days including fixture cleanup. The affected pipeline run is identified by the token below.

pipeline stamp: htk4_66df

This section documents how Ledgerfall partitions its event tables by month. Each partition is created two weeks ahead of its active window by the provisioning job, and older partitions are detached rather than dropped so restores stay cheap. Future maintainers should verify partition boundaries after every schema migration. Provisioning jobs authenticate to the migration host using the deploy key given below.

deploy key for yadup-badug: bky6_rLH3qD